    I worked as a mascot performer for a while, and I *HATE* with a firey passion when parents would PUSH their terrified children at us. The kids clearly didn't want to be there, but the parents /insisted/ they see us.
    We were taught how to handle situations like that, and for the most part it DID work, but it took a LOT of time and a lot of people missed out on meeting us because it was over our time limit for being out....
    It got to a point, if the parents wouldnt stop pushing their kids at us, and they clearly weren't going to calm down soon enough, our handlers would say something like; "oh, Verne has to go over HERE now," or "oops! Looks like someone needs Verne at THIS place now".
    And we'd kinda just shift our location to our secondary spot. I felt so bad, but if we couldn't calm them down fast enough everyone lost out.
    Thankfully it didn't happen TOO often that we couldn't get control of the situation, but still.....

    When characters receive gifts, do the cast members get to keep them? Any rules on that such as them being given something really expensive?

    • @SirWillow
      @SirWillow  2 роки тому +4

      I mention the value limits for a reason. yes, they do generally get to keep gifts (not cash!!), as long as they aren't expensive. When I was there I think the limit was around $25-30. It may have gone up but I doubt they're allowed to keep anything worth more than about $50.

    • @CodingAbroad
      @CodingAbroad 2 роки тому +3

      @@SirWillow what happens with the overly expensive items? Given to charity?

    • @SirWillow
      @SirWillow  2 роки тому +4

      They are supposed to be refused and not accepted. Or given to managers who do who knows what with them- donated, sold at cast store or otherwise. To keep an expensive gift can get a cast member fired.
